What is an overnight EMR implementation?

An Overnight EMR Implementation refers to the process of installing and transitioning to an Electronic Medical Record (EMR) system during nighttime hours, typically to minimize disruption to daily clinical operations. This role involves configuring the EMR software, migrating data, training staff, and providing technical support, all during off-peak hours. Overnight implementations are common in hospitals and clinics that operate 24/7, ensuring patient care continues smoothly while the new system is integrated. The job may also require troubleshooting and immediate problem-solving to address any issues that arise during the transition.

What are some unique challenges faced when implementing EMR systems during overnight shifts, and how can they be managed?

Implementing EMR systems overnight often involves coordinating with limited onsite staff and working around critical hospital operations. A key challenge is minimizing disruption to patient care while ensuring all end-users receive adequate support and training. Overnight teams typically rely on clear communication and thorough documentation to relay updates between shifts. Success in this role depends on adaptability, attention to detail, and strong teamwork with IT staff, clinical users, and administrators to swiftly address issues as they arise.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an overnight EMR implementation specialist,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Overnight EMR Implementation Specialist, you need a solid understanding of electronic medical records (EMR) systems, healthcare workflows, and often a degree in health informatics or related fields. Familiarity with major EMR platforms like Epic or Cerner, experience with system configuration, and certifications such as Epic Certified or similar are highly valuable. Strong problem-solving, communication, and adaptability are crucial soft skills for effectively supporting users and troubleshooting issues during off-hours. These skills ensure smooth EMR transitions, minimize disruption to clinical operations, and support end-users when they need it most.

What is the difference between Overnight Emr Implementation vs EMR Support Specialist?

AspectOvernight Emr ImplementationEMR Support Specialist
CertificationsEMR implementation certifications, IT certificationsEMR support certifications, IT certifications
Work EnvironmentProject-based, on-site or remote during implementationHelp desk, support center, ongoing support
Primary FocusDeploying and configuring EMR systemsTroubleshooting, user support, system maintenance
Industry UsageHealthcare IT projects, hospital systems

Overnight Emr Implementation involves deploying and configuring EMR systems during specific project phases, often requiring on-site work. In contrast, EMR Support Specialists focus on ongoing user support, troubleshooting, and system maintenance after implementation. Both roles require similar certifications and work within healthcare IT environments, but their primary responsibilities and work settings differ.
